CVE-2026-87463: Google Google Chrome on Android vulnerability
Incorrect authorization in Certificate in Google Chrome on on Android prior to 153.0.8010.36 allowed a remote attacker to potentially spoof address bar via crafted network traffic. (Chromium security severity: Low)

Which deployments are affected?
Google Chrome on Android versions prior to 153.0.8010.36 are affected. The provided data does not identify any affected desktop or non-Android Chrome versions.
What does an attacker need to exploit this issue?
The issue can be triggered by crafted network traffic from a remote attacker. The provided data does not state that authentication, local access, or user interaction is required.
What is the potential impact?
A successful attack could potentially spoof the browser address bar, which may make a site appear to have a different address than it actually does.
How can I determine whether remediation is needed?
Check the installed Chrome version on affected Android devices. Devices running a version earlier than 153.0.8010.36 require an update.
